Comprehending Private Psychiatry
Private psychiatry refers to Mental Health Counselling healthcare services provided by specialists who run outside the National Health Service (NHS). Clients who choose private psychiatry typically look for quicker access to consultations, a more comprehensive option of experts, and different treatment choices that may not be offered through public services.
Benefits of Private PsychiatryMinimized Waiting Times: Patients typically experience considerably much shorter wait times for visits.Versatile Scheduling: Appointment times can be more accommodating to the patient's requirements.Personalized Care: Patients might have more chances for individually time with their psychiatrist.Access to Specialists: Availability of a wider range of specialties and treatment approaches.Actions to Find a Private Psychiatrist

How do I understand if I need to see a psychiatrist?
If you are experiencing persistent signs affecting your life, such as extreme state of mind swings, anxiety, depression, or changes in habits, it may be time to think about seeking advice from a psychiatrist.
2. Can I self-refer to a private psychiatrist?
Yes, individuals can self-refer to private psychiatrists without needing a referral from a GP, which is typically required for NHS services.
3. Will my insurance cover the costs of a private psychiatrist?
Lots of private medical insurance prepares deal coverage for expert psychiatric services, but it's essential to inspect your particular policy details.
4. What can I expect throughout my very first consultation?
During the first consultation, you can anticipate to discuss your signs, individual history, treatment objectives, and any concerns you may have regarding the treatment procedure.
5. The length of time will I require to see a psychiatrist?
The period of treatment differs widely depending on the individual's requirements and the intricacy of their condition. Regular ongoing assessments will assist identify the continued necessity of sessions.
